iommu/omap: Remove unnecessary null pointer check
Browse files Browse the repository at this point in the history
The pointer obj is dereferenced in line 146 and 149 respectively, so it is not
necessary to check null again in line 149 and 175. And I have checked that all
the callers of these two functions guarantee the parameter obj passed is not
null.
